Liverpool Weighs In-House Fixes at Right-Back as Slot Stays Cautious on January Deals

Arne Slot says the club is aligned on needs after Conor Bradley’s season-ending knee surgery with no guarantee of a signing.

Overview

  • Bradley has had knee surgery and is expected to miss the rest of the season, leaving Liverpool thin at right-back during a congested run of fixtures.
  • Jeremie Frimpong is the leading candidate to fill in despite being attack-minded, and Slot says he will manage the Dutchman’s minutes carefully.
  • Joe Gomez can deputise on the right but his recent availability and the loss of centre-back cover make him a risky primary solution.
  • Dominik Szoboszlai and Curtis Jones have been used at full-back in emergencies, though Slot has expressed reluctance to continue that approach.
  • Liverpool are monitoring potential market opportunities, including Marc Guehi, but the preference remains internal solutions unless the right deal emerges.
